E3 2011: Sonic Generations Producer Talks 3DS

Takashi Iizuka shares some facts about the 3DS version of Sonic Generations.

During E3 Sega demonstrated Sonic Generations, the title that marks the 20th anniversary of their famous blue hedgehog. After a tumultuous period of rumours, denials and speculation they recently announced that it would be heading to the 3DS and now we know a bit more about the game courtesy of its producer Takashi Iizuka.

One thing Mr. Iizuka was keen to point out was that all the stages in the 3DS version of Sonic Generations would be exclusive, except for the iconic Green Hill Zone that will feature in all versions of the game.

Sonic Generations will feature stages from past Sonic titles, either as they originally were or remixed, but the 3DS version may exclusively feature stages from the previous handheld titles. In addition to this the game is set to offer a special stage and a two-player versus mode according to Joystiq.
